/**
|
||||
* Clean up old versions of the table, freeing disk space.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* @param olderThan The minimum age in minutes of the versions to delete. If not
|
||||
* provided, defaults to two weeks.
|
||||
* @param deleteUnverified Because they may be part of an in-progress
|
||||
* transaction, uncommitted files newer than 7 days old are
|
||||
* not deleted by default. This means that failed transactions
|
||||
* can leave around data that takes up disk space for up to
|
||||
* 7 days. You can override this safety mechanism by setting
|
||||
* this option to `true`, only if you promise there are no
|
||||
* in progress writes while you run this operation. Failure to
|
||||
* uphold this promise can lead to corrupted tables.
|
||||
* @returns
|
||||
*/
|
||||
async cleanupOldVersions (olderThan?: number, deleteUnverified?: boolean): Promise<CleanupStats> {
|
||||
return tableCleanupOldVersions.call(this._tbl, olderThan, deleteUnverified)
|
||||
.then((res: { newTable: any, metrics: CleanupStats }) => {
|
||||
this._tbl = res.newTable
|
||||
return res.metrics
|
||||
})
|
||||
}

/**
|
||||
* Run the compaction process on the table.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* This can be run after making several small appends to optimize the table
|
||||
* for faster reads.
|
||||
*
|
||||
* @param options Advanced options configuring compaction. In most cases, you
|
||||
* can omit this arguments, as the default options are sensible
|
||||
* for most tables.
|
||||
* @returns Metrics about the compaction operation.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
async compactFiles (options?: CompactionOptions): Promise<CompactionMetrics> {
|
||||
const optionsArg = options ?? {}
|
||||
return tableCompactFiles.call(this._tbl, optionsArg)
|
||||
.then((res: { newTable: any, metrics: CompactionMetrics }) => {
|
||||
this._tbl = res.newTable
|
||||
return res.metrics
|
||||
})
|
||||
}

export interface CompactionOptions {
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* The number of rows per fragment to target. Fragments that have fewer rows
|
||||
* will be compacted into adjacent fragments to produce larger fragments.
|
||||
* Defaults to 1024 * 1024.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
targetRowsPerFragment?: number
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* The maximum number of rows per group. Defaults to 1024.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
maxRowsPerGroup?: number
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* If true, fragments that have rows that are deleted may be compacted to
|
||||
* remove the deleted rows. This can improve the performance of queries.
|
||||
* Default is true.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
materializeDeletions?: boolean
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* A number between 0 and 1, representing the proportion of rows that must be
|
||||
* marked deleted before a fragment is a candidate for compaction to remove
|
||||
* the deleted rows. Default is 10%.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
materializeDeletionsThreshold?: number
|
||||
/**
|
||||
* The number of threads to use for compaction. If not provided, defaults to
|
||||
* the number of cores on the machine.
|
||||
*/
|
||||
numThreads?: number
|
||||
}
